Welfare assistance distributed
Honouring of freedom fighters, recognition of commendable services of government employees and police personnel and distribution of welfare assistance marked the 75th Independence Day celebrations in Kallakurichi, Cuddalore and Villupuram districts on Sunday. In Kallakurichi, District Collector P.N. Sridhar hoisted the national flag at the Government Boys Higher Secondary School grounds and took the salute along with Superintendent of Police Ziaul Haque. The Collector also honoured 158 government employees from different departments in recognition of their commendable and meritorious service.
